-
-5 votesanswersviews
有没有办法从JavaScript数组中的key获取 Value ?-Angular
This is the array i want to get value of. Array(0) e0cca47b-ec66-4d0a-9893-f4fca0f91f6f: "PR 856" length: 0 __proto__: Array(0) 这就是我在另一个组件中存储值的方法this.approveService.checked... -
1978 votesanswersviews
如何动态合并两个JavaScript对象的属性?
我需要能够在运行时合并两个(非常简单的)JavaScript对象 . 例如,我想: var obj1 = { food: 'pizza', car: 'ford' } var obj2 = { animal: 'dog' } obj1.merge(obj2); //obj1 now has three properties: food, car, and animal 有没有人有这个脚本或知... -
2 votesanswersviews
Object.create vs new
当我使用构造函数创建我的对象时,下面的代码工作,但是当我做object.Create它没有正确初始化 . functionName is not a function . 我有两个问题 . 为什么object.create不起作用? 我如何在同一个计算器函数中组织我的代码,以便我可以同时使用new和object.create? 我知道我可以将方法添加到Calculator.prototype... -
3 votesanswersviews
Mongoose没有保存嵌套对象
我很困惑,为什么Mongoose没有保存我的对象: var objectToSave = new ModelToSave({ _id : req.params.id, Item : customObject.Item //doesn't save with customObject.getItem() neither }); 但是节省了这个;如下所示或使用硬编码值: var objec... -
-1 votesanswersviews
'onreadystatechange',_1188466_和'status'是javascript函数对象的隐式属性吗?
使用ajax时,我们使用某些“单词”作为JavaScript中的协议检查 . 但如果我是对的,那么每个函数都是JS中的一个对象 . 因此,当创建新的函数实例时,例如, var xhr = new XMLHttpRequest(); 这意味着我们创建了一个新的函数实例 . 现在,在做检查时,我们写了 xhr.onreadystatechange 和 xhr.readyState 并且 ... -
-1 votesanswersviews
搜索函数与对象数组和对象对象有关
我有一个我想要搜索的数据库,但是当创建一个更新,更大的数据库时,格式发生了变化。我想将新格式重新格式化为旧格式,但不知道如何。这是我的情况。 我有这个对象数组: let people = [{"name": "John", "country": "England", "hair": "br... -
0 votesanswersviews
React事件方法将对象分配给太多属性
所以我试图将一个对象分配给一个对象属性 . 我发现轻微的成功,但对象被错误地分配 . 我正在映射数组以显示卡片 . 有大牌和小牌 . 大牌可以分配预定数量和类型的小卡片 . 你可以在一副牌中拥有多张相同的大牌 . 大卡存储在一个数组中 我的大牌有一个对象属性: upgrades: { preterminedSmallCard: null, preterminedSmallCard: nul... -
0 votesanswersviews
从循环中传递javascript函数中的变量
有必要在循环中将变量传递给函数 . 单击按钮时,id(或对象)应该属于该函数 . $.each(data, function (index,subcatObj) { if(subcatObj.didOrganizer==0){ y.innerHTML="<input type=\... -
5194 votesanswersviews
如何从JavaScript对象中删除属性?
假设我创建一个对象如下: var myObject = { "ircEvent": "PRIVMSG", "method": "newURI", "regex": "^http://.*" }; 删除属性 regex 以最终使用新的 myObject 的... -
3373 votesanswersviews
如何检查数组是否包含JavaScript中的对象?
找出JavaScript数组是否包含对象的最简洁有效的方法是什么? 这是我知道的唯一方法: function contains(a, obj) { for (var i = 0; i < a.length; i++) { if (a[i] === obj) { return true; } } return fa... -
2289 votesanswersviews
检查对象是否是数组?
我正在尝试编写一个接受字符串列表或单个字符串的函数 . 如果它是一个字符串,那么我想将它转换为只有一个项目的数组 . 然后我可以循环它而不用担心错误 . 那么我该如何检查变量是否是一个数组? 我已经完成了下面的各种解决方案并创建了一个jsperf test . -
7 votesanswersviews
fabricjs:在loadFromJSON之后保留对象的图像过滤器的正确索引
我正在对对象应用过滤器(在image filters demo之后)并且一切正常但在我保存并加载画布后,图像过滤器会更改索引 . 目前我有四个过滤器,它们通过索引应用(如演示中所示) . 0:灰度1:反转2:删除颜色3: - 混合颜色 因此,如果我应用灰度和删除颜色,'过滤器'数组看起来像这样,索引0和2是正确的... 但是在我加载画布(使用loadFromJSON)之后,对象的'filte... -
1935 votesanswersviews
JavaScript对象的长度
如果我有一个JavaScript对象,比如说 var myObject = new Object(); myObject["firstname"] = "Gareth"; myObject["lastname"] = "Simpson"; myObject["age"] = 21; 是否有内置或接... -
0 votesanswersviews
更新对象属性并使用Reduce Javascript将它们添加到新的Arr中
我试图在具有键值对属性的对象数组中使用reduce in addKeyAndValue函数,在每个对象中添加一个新的键值对并将其返回到新数组 . addKeyAndValue函数接收三个参数arr,键和要在数组中的每个对象中一起添加的值 . 然后我在Reduce回调中使用push将数组中的对象推送到累加器中的新数组,并使用括号表示法更新新的键和值 . var arr = [{name: 'Alo... -
385 votesanswersviews
如何从异步回调函数返回值? [重复]
这个问题在这里已有答案: How do I return the response from an asynchronous call? 33个答案 在SO中多次询问这个问题 . 但我还是得不到东西 . 我想从回调中获得一些 Value . 请查看下面的脚本以获得说明 . function foo(address){ // google map stuff geoc... -
1195 votesanswersviews
在JavaScript对象数组中按id查找对象
我有一个数组: myArray = [{'id':'73','foo':'bar'},{'id':'45','foo':'bar'}, etc.] 我'm unable to change the structure of the array. I' m传递的是 45 的id,我想在数组中获得该对象的 'bar' . 我如何在JavaScript或使用jQuery中执行此操作? -
1324 votesanswersviews
如何显示JavaScript对象?
如何以字符串格式显示JavaScript对象的内容,就像我们 alert 变量一样? 我希望显示对象的格式相同的方式 . -
2569 votesanswersviews
如何正确克隆JavaScript对象?
我有一个对象, x . 我想将其复制为对象 y ,这样对 y 的更改不会修改 x . 我意识到复制从内置JavaScript对象派生的对象将导致额外的,不需要的属性 . 这不是复制我自己的一个文字构造的对象 . 如何正确克隆JavaScript对象? -
547 votesanswersviews
从对象数组中,将属性的值提取为数组
我有JavaScript对象数组,具有以下结构: objArray = [ { foo: 1, bar: 2}, { foo: 3, bar: 4}, { foo: 5, bar: 6} ]; 我想提取一个包含key foo 值的数组,结果为 [ 1, 3, 5 ] . 我用琐碎的方法完成了这个,如下: function getFields(input, field) { var o... -
413 votesanswersviews
如何获取Javascript对象的所有属性值(不知道密钥)?
如果有Javascript对象: var objects={...}; 假设它有超过50个属性,不知道属性名称(不知道'键')如何在循环中获取每个属性值?